AI Technical Summary
Conventional coupling devices for connecting rotating shafts require complex structures and time-consuming connection processes due to the need to retract the first connecting member to accommodate the insertion protrusion of the second connecting member.
A support device comprising a pair of left and right support legs with rotating shafts, bearings, and a coupling device that connects the rotating shaft and output shaft using semicircular abutment surfaces on first and second connecting members, allowing for simple abutment and connection without axial sliding.
Facilitates easy and efficient connection of rotating shafts by abutting semicircular abutment surfaces, reducing complexity and time required for assembly, and enabling adjustable positioning of the winding core to match unwinding positions.

[0002] 2. Description of the Related Art Coupling devices are used to connect the rotating shaft of a rotating body, such as a roll that transports a web or a core around which a web is wound, to the output shaft of a motor or a reducer.
[0003] A conventional coupling device comprises a first connecting member and a second connecting member, with the cylindrical first connecting member fixed to the rotating shaft and the cylindrical second connecting member fixed to the output shaft. The first connecting member has a circular insertion hole opening in the axial direction, and the second connecting member has an insertion protrusion that can be inserted into the insertion hole. The insertion protrusion of the second connecting member is inserted into and engaged with the insertion hole of the first connecting member, coupling (connecting) the rotating shaft and output shaft so that they rotate together. [0005] However, in order to insert the insertion protrusion of the first connecting member into the insertion hole of the second connecting member, it is necessary to retract the first connecting member, which has an insertion hole, to the opposite side of the second connecting member by an amount equal to the length of the insertion protrusion, which creates problems in that the structure of the coupling device becomes complicated and the connection work is time-consuming.

[0021] (2) Coupling device 70 Next, with reference to FIGS. 3 and 4, the coupling device 70 that connects the left rotating shaft 2 of the core 1 and the output shaft 26 of the reducer 24 will be described.
[0022] As shown in FIG. 3, the coupling device 70 comprises a first connecting member 72 fixed to the left rotating shaft 2 and a second connecting member 74 fixed to the output shaft 26.
[0023] 3 and 4, the first connecting member 72 has a cylindrical first main body 76 and a first protruding piece 78 with a semicircular vertical cross section that protrudes axially from the upper part of the semicircular left side surface of the first main body 76. A left-handed rotation shaft 2 with a square cross section is coaxially fitted into the circular right side surface of the cylindrical first connecting member 72.
[0024] The first protrusion 78 has a semicircular first end face 80 at the left end of the first protrusion 78, and a first abutment surface 82 which is a flat surface formed along the axial direction of the first protrusion 78.
[0025] As shown in Figures 3 and 4, a semicircular first body end surface 84 is present at the lower left side of the cylindrical first body 76, in the portion where the first protrusion 78, which has a semicircular cross section, does not protrude.
[0026] 3, the second connecting member 74 has a cylindrical second main body 86 and a second protruding piece 88 with a semicircular vertical cross section that protrudes axially from the lower part of the semicircular right side surface of the second main body 86. The output shaft 26, which has a circular cross section, is coaxially fitted into the circular left side surface of the cylindrical second connecting member 74.
[0027] The second protrusion 88 has a semicircular second end face 90 at the right end of the second protrusion 88 and a second abutment surface 92 which is a flat surface formed along the axial direction of the second protrusion 88.
[0028] Furthermore, a semicircular second main body end surface 94 exists at the upper right side surface of the cylindrical second main body 86, in a portion where the second protruding piece 88 with a semicircular vertical cross section does not protrude.
[0029] As sh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, a resin portion 96 made of sheet-like MC nylon (monomer cast nylon) is attached to the surface of the second contact surface 92 of the second projecting piece 88.
[0030] 3 and 4, when coupling, i.e., connecting, the first connecting member 72 and the second connecting member 74, the first abutment surface 82 of the first protrusion 78 and the second abutment surface 92 of the second protrusion 88 are brought into opposing contact with each other so that the first connecting member 72 and the second connecting member 74 are integrated into a cylindrical shape. In this case, a small gap S is provided between the first end face 80 and the second main body end face 94, and similarly, a small gap S is provided between the second end face 90 and the first main body end face 84.
[0031] (3) When a fully wound core 1 is fixed to the unwinding device 10 Next, a case where a fully wound core 1 is rotatably fixed to the unwinding device 10 will be described.
[0032] First, the left bearing 3 and the first connecting member 72 of the coupling device 70 are fixed in advance to the left rotating shaft 2 of the winding core 1 on which the web W is fully wound. Also, the right bearing 5 is fixed in advance to the right rotating shaft 4. As shown by the two-dot chain line in FIG. 2 , the winding core 1 in the above state is placed between the pair of left and right rolling tables 38 and 58 by a crane or by human power. In this case, the left bearing 3 is placed on the left rolling table 38, and the right bearing 5 is placed on the right rolling table 58. At this time, the left rolling table 38 is provided with a left stop portion 40 and a pair of left and right side walls 37, 37, and the right rolling table 58 is provided with a right stop portion 60 and a pair of left and right side walls 57, 57, so the left bearing 3 and the right bearing 5 will not roll off the left rolling table 38 and the right rolling table 58.
[0033] As shown by the two-dot chain lines in FIG. 2 and FIG. 5, when the winding core 1 is pushed forward, the outer rings of the left bearing 3 and the right bearing 5 rotate, moving the left rolling table 38 and the right rolling table 58 forward. Note that because it is the outer rings that rotate, the fully wound winding core 1 and the first connecting member 72 do not rotate. The left bearing 3 then moves to the position of the left bearing support portion 44, and similarly, the right bearing 5 moves to the right bearing support portion 64. Note that the pair of left and right bearing covers 46 and 66 are left open. At this time, the first connecting member 72 also moves to the position of the second connecting member 74 without rotating. Then, as shown in FIGS. 3 and 4, the first contact surface 82 and the second contact surface 92 come into contact with each other so that they face each other and are integrated, forming a cylindrical connection. Note that if the first contact surface 82 and the second contact surface 92 are not facing each other, rotate the left rotating shaft 2 or the output shaft 26 to adjust them to facing each other.
[0034] Next, as shown in Figure 5, the pair of left and right bearing lids 46 and 66 are closed, and the left bearing 3 and right bearing 5 are fixed to the left bearing support 44 and right bearing support 64, respectively. This allows the fully wound winding core 1 to be rotatably supported between the pair of left and right bearings 42 and 62.
[0035] Next, as shown in Figure 5, in order to adjust the left-right position of the winding core 1 to match the unwinding position of the web W, the handle 56 is rotated, which moves the left moving table 28 and the right moving table 50 left-right. In this case, because a gap S is provided between the first connecting member 72 and the second connecting member 74, the winding core 1 can be moved left-right by the amount of this gap S.
[0036] Finally, when the motor 20 is rotated, the full winding core 1 rotates via the coupling device 70, and the web W can be unwound forward.
[0037] (4) Effects In the above embodiment, when connecting the first connecting member 72 and the second connecting member 74 of the coupling device 70, the connection can be achieved by abutting the first abutment surface 82 and the second abutment surface 92 so that they face each other. Therefore, there is no need to slide the coupling device in the axial direction as in the conventional case.
[0038] Furthermore, since the first connecting member 72 and the second connecting member 74 can be connected with a gap S, the position of the winding core 1 can be adjusted in the left-right direction by the gap S to match the unwinding position of the web W.
[0039] Furthermore, since the resin portion 96 is provided on the second contact surface 92, even if the resin portion 96 deteriorates due to contact, the resin portion 96 can be simply replaced.
